WebPhotic retinopathy is damage to the eye's retina, particularly the macula, from prolonged exposure to solar radiation or other bright light, e.g., lasers or arc welders.The term includes solar, laser, and welder's retinopathy and is synonymous with retinal phototoxicity. It usually occurs due to staring at the Sun, watching a solar eclipse, or viewing an ultraviolet, … WebOct 27, 2024 · Solar retinopathy is sun-related damage to the macula, which is the most sensitive portion of the retina of the eye. For this reason, it also is called solar maculopathy. Essentially, solar retinopathy is a retina burn, similar to an intense sunburn of the skin. It can cause serious and permanent damage to your eyesight and even legal blindness.
